November 4, 2018 — After a British tabloid attributed intimate claims to Ray J, Kardashian replied on social media that readers should not believe the story and called him a “pathological liar.” People and Entertainment Tonight documented her response.

Claim versus confirmation

Ray J later denied parts of the tabloid reporting. The sequence illustrates why a report about what someone allegedly said, a direct response and a later denial should be kept as separate layers.

What is confirmed

The tabloid's details are not repeated here because they are unnecessary to understand the news event and would amplify unverified intimate claims. The supported fact is that a report appeared and Kardashian disputed it.

The available reporting establishes the public exchange. They do not verify the tabloid's underlying descriptions.
